One-Pot Garlic Parmesan Chicken and Rice

Description

A hearty one-pot dish featuring tender chicken, creamy rice, and rich garlic flavors.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 2 cups long grain rice
  • 4 cups chicken broth
  • 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Heat the olive oil over medium heat in a large pot.
  2. Add the chopped onion and garlic and cook until soft, about 2-3 minutes.
  3. Season the chicken breasts with sal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ning. Add them to the pot and brown on each side, about 4-5 minutes.
  4. Stir in the rice to combine with the chicken and onions.
  5. Pour in the chicken broth, bring to a boil, then reduce heat, cover, and simmer for about 20 minutes until the rice is cooked.
  6. Remove from heat and stir in Parmesan cheese until melted and creamy.
  7. Garnish with fresh parsley if desired and serve hot.

Notes

For extra flavor, marinate the chicken in garlic and herbs for a few hours before cooking. You can add vegetables like peas or spinach in the last few minutes of cooking for added nutrition.
